The Importance of Responsible Credit Use

While college credit cards can be a powerful tool for building a credit history, irresponsible use can lead to financial pitfalls. It’s crucial for students to understand the terms and conditions associated with their credit cards, including interest rates and fees. High interest rates can quickly turn manageable balances into burdensome debt if not paid off promptly.

Responsible use involves making timely payments and keeping credit utilization low. This habit not only prevents the accumulation of interest but also positively influences credit scores. Students should strive to pay off their balance in full each month, which is the best way to avoid interest charges altogether. Another critical factor to consider is the card’s annual percentage rate (APR). While many college credit cards offer introductory low rates, it’s important to understand what the APR will revert to once the introductory period ends. Additionally, students should inquire about fees, such as foreign transaction fees, especially if they plan to study abroad.

Risks Associated with College Credit Cards

Despite their benefits, college credit cards come with inherent risks that students must be aware of. One significant risk is accruing high levels of debt. College students may be tempted to spend beyond their means, particularly if they lack prior experience managing money. This behavior can lead to high balances that are difficult to pay off, particularly with high-interest rates.

Defaulting on payments is another risk, often resulting in late fees and a damaged credit score. A poor credit score can have long-term implications, such as difficulty obtaining future loans or higher interest rates on future credit products. To mitigate these risks, students should budget their expenses carefully and set up alerts or automatic payments to ensure they meet payment deadlines. Avoiding Common Mistakes with College Credit Cards

Using college credit cards effectively requires avoiding common pitfalls that many students encounter. A frequent mistake is neglecting to read the terms and conditions thoroughly. Understanding the fine print of a credit agreement is crucial, as it outlines interest rates, fees, and other important details that impact overall cost.

Another common error is failing to track spending. Students should maintain a budget to ensure they do not exceed their financial limits. Regularly reviewing credit card statements helps identify unnecessary expenditures and provides a comprehensive view of spending habits. Additionally, missing payments can severely impact credit scores, so setting reminders or automatic payments is advisable to maintain a positive payment history.
